
Guwahati, 22 February (HS): Assam Chief Minister Dr. Himanta Biswa Sarma announced that the BJP will launch its ‘Jan Ashirwad Yatra’ across the state from February 28 and will field candidates for all three Rajya Sabha seats from Assam.
Addressing the media after a core meeting of the BJP’s Election Management Committee at the party’s state headquarters in Guwahati last night, the Chief Minister said the party has decided to contest two of the Rajya Sabha seats directly. Regarding the third seat, he stated that the party would closely observe the opposition’s move and prepare its strategy accordingly.
Sarma further clarified that the BPF has not sought any seat in the Rajya Sabha elections. He described the meeting as significant and said several key organisational and electoral decisions were taken during the deliberations.
The Chief Minister asserted that the Jan Ashirwad Yatra would strengthen the party’s outreach across Assam and mobilise public support ahead of the upcoming political engagements.----------
